Workshop on 5G Intelligent Villages Explores Transformative Potential for Rural Development

New Delhi: The transformative potential of future technologies, particularly 5G, to revolutionize life in rural areas was the focus of a workshop titled “Transforming Rural Landscape: Designing 5G Intelligent Villages” held here today. Organized by the Department of Telecommunications (DoT), the workshop aimed to unlock the potential of 5G technology for rural development.

The event emphasized the government’s priority on enhancing rural development, showcasing initiatives aimed at improving connectivity, digital literacy, and sustainable practices to significantly enhance the quality of life for rural communities.

In his inaugural address, Dr. Neeraj Mittal, Secretary (T), highlighted the importance of collaborative efforts in achieving the vision of intelligent villages. He discussed the concept of “smart” and “intelligent” villages, emphasizing their ability to interact, sense their surroundings, convey data, and extract knowledge to make informed decisions. Dr. Mittal urged industry and telecom service providers (TSPs) to adopt villages and employ technology to transform them into intelligent communities. He expressed hope that the workshop would yield smart solutions and test use-cases for creating a sustainable and prosperous future for rural communities.

Member (T), Madhu Arora, emphasized the need to bridge the digital gap between urban and rural landscapes. She highlighted the potential of evolving technologies to enrich rural lives in all spheres, including education, health, environment, agriculture, and conservation through intelligent use of natural resources.

DDG (SRI), A. Robert J. Ravi, asserted that technology must enhance rural lives to be truly valuable. He called for developing innovative solutions, from ‘Intelligent Display’ to micro-robots, to create 5G Intelligent Villages that positively impact all sectors and benefit society, particularly the rural population.

The workshop featured sessions on building the backbone of rural connectivity, real-world use cases and innovations, AI-powered real-time monitoring, and on-ground 5G network infrastructure. A panel discussion on the deployment of “Intelligent Villages” included presentations and interactions on renewable energy, smart agriculture, digital literacy, and infrastructure development. Attendees had the opportunity to engage with industry experts and explore practical applications of these technologies in their communities.

Senior DoT officials, industry representatives, MSMEs, startups, academia, and other stakeholders participated in the workshop. The event aimed at integrating technology and rural development to enhance quality of life. The integration of cutting-edge innovations like 5G with traditional rural practices was highlighted as a pathway to foster sustainable growth and improve living standards in rural areas.

The 5G Intelligent Village Initiative of the DoT addresses the pressing need for equitable technological advancement by harnessing the transformative power of 5G technology to uplift rural communities. The initiative, “From Connectivity Gaps to Smart Solutions: Designing 5G Networks for Rural Innovation – 5G Intelligent Villages,” aims to address critical pillars such as agriculture, education, healthcare, governance, and sustainability.

By leveraging such advancements, the government aims to ensure that rural areas are not left behind in the global push for technological progress and sustainability.
